'Bank' is a feminine German noun meaning 'bank' as a financial institution and also 'bench' in other contexts. Plural for institutions: 'Banken'; for benches often 'Bänke' (umlaut). Declines regularly for each plural. Article: die. Be aware of meaning by context; common collocations: 'zur Bank', 'bei der Bank'.

Examples

Kannst du kurz auf der Bank sitzen bleiben?
Can you stay seated on the bench for a moment?
Ich muss morgen zur Bank, um Geld abzuheben.
I need to go to the bank tomorrow to withdraw money.
Zur Bank ging die Frau, damit sie den Kredit abwickeln konnte.
The woman went to the bank so that she could arrange the loan.
